Farmstay cabins in Western Australia, close to highway.

Ninghan Park Farm offers farm stay with two self-contained open plan accommodation cabins, sleeping up to six in each.
The property is set on 75 acres, you are welcome to take a stroll around the property.
We are unable to accommodate your fur babies however well behaved.

Each cabin has the following facilities: reverse cycle air-conditioning, kitchen equipped with microwave/ 4 burner gas hob/ pots & electric frypan.
Ensuite, queen bed, set of bunks, trundle bed and sofa bed, television, indoor / outdoor dining. We have a portable cot and high chair available at no extra charge and stunning views included. The cabins are open plan with all linen and towels supplied - just bring your favourite pillow although we supply those as well.
Fantastic views to wake up to with Jet & Bacon (our roosters) providing early morning wake up calls.
Come for an overnight stay or make us your base for local sightseeing.

Close to Geraldton and heritage listed Northampton, ideally situated halfway between Perth, Monkey Mia, Coral Bay or Exmouth.
Nearby attractions include windsurfing at Coronation Beach or fishing at Bowes River and Port Gregory. Surfing also at Bowes River.
